Julia Mardon Obituary

Julia N. Mardon

1913 - 2014

Julia N. Mardon, 100, of Kenosha passed away Saturday, Feb. 22, 2014, at St. Catherines Hospital in Pleasant Prairie.

She was born on Dec. 25, 1913, in Niagara Falls, N.Y., the daughter of the late John and Mary (Nawrotek) Bernat. She had been married to Stanley Mardon who preceded her in death in 1968.

For many years Julia worked as a Seamstress. She loved playing bingo, watching Lawrence Welk and listening to Polka Music.

Surviving are her son, Bob (Patty) Mardon of Pleasant Prairie; two grandsons, David (Cathy) Mardon of Kenosha, Robert J. Mardon of Tonawanda; one great grandchild, McKensie Mardon; two step great grandchildren, Lexi and Megan Caruso; special niece, Mary Lou Penkalski and her godchild, Gloria Beczkowski. She is also survived by many nieces, nephew and other relatives and friends.

She was preceded in death by one son, Edward Mardon; five sisters and four brothers.

A private funeral service was held in her name.
